Why is Window Cleaning So Expensive?

If you've got ever employed a window cleaner or judicious doing so, you would have puzzled why quotes seem to be prime. Here are some aspects contributing to prices:

Labor Costs: Skilled labor most commonly comes at a premium because of the protection lessons and understanding. Equipment Investment: Professional-grade methods like water-fed poles could be costly but are needed for tremendous provider. Insurance Premiums: Due to inherent hazards in touch in running at heights, insurance policy provides to operational prices.

What is the Best Price for Window Cleaning?

Determining the optimal price for window cleaning can depend on various aspects:

    Location: Urban locations may perhaps fee greater costs than rural regions owing to demand. Window Type: Specialty home windows or demanding-to-attain components will clearly can charge more. Frequency of Service: Regular contracts might present discounted costs compared to at least one-time cleans.

Generally communicating, commonplace expenses number from $2 to $7 consistent with pane relying on those variables.

How Profitable is Window Cleaning?

When evaluating profitability within this sector, that is basic to think about a number of cash in margins founded on clientele variety:

Residential Clients: Often bring repeat industrial with curb overhead expenses. Commercial Contracts: Can yield greater income however could require considerable initial investments in apparatus or manpower.

On typical, customary organizations record benefit margins starting from 20% to 50%, showcasing abundant opportunity for improvement.

Is Window Cleaning Good Pay?

Many prospective cleaners ask yourself approximately economic compensation:

Entry-Level Pay: Typically starts offevolved around $15-$20 per hour. Experienced Cleaners: Can earn upwards of $30 in keeping with hour depending on abilties and region.

While it could now not be as rewarding as a few trades to begin with, knowledge profits particularly enrich with knowledge and popularity construction.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How an awful lot do official window cleaners make yearly?

Professional window cleaners can earn at any place from $25,000 - $70,000 once a year based mostly on knowledge level and Jstomer base size.
